The first thing I noticed when I entered Whitebeach was music - lively music! Despite dementia, my mum isn't a 'sit in the chair and snooze' type, so it's been a huge relief to find Whitebeach. The staff are incredible, and there are plenty of them. I've never seen one person without a smile and a warm greeting, they are simply wonderful. My mum's room is great with an ensuite shower room. I love all the little details - the home-from-home 'front doors' to each room, the zoned areas and the day centre are well laid out so that there is a buzz of activity. More important than all that, every time I see my mum she is happy, clean, with her make-up on - just like she was before the dementia. She gets out on lots of trips, to the beach, town, and cafe to keep life feeling as normal as possible. This is a special place, where every resident is treated like a person, not a patient. The whole place is clean, well looked after and safe and I couldn't be happier that my mum gets to stay here!
